Overview

This instruction-only skill is a coherent safety checklist that discloses its external API use and does not request credentials, code execution, persistence, or local system access.

This appears safe to install as an instruction-only pre-flight checklist. Before using it, be comfortable with sending brief action metadata to AgentUtil services and with any small x402 charges for paid checks. Do not include passwords, secrets, customer records, or detailed private content in the action description.

What this means

Details about planned high-stakes actions, such as platforms, resources, timing, or action descriptions, may be sent to third-party services.

Why it was flagged

The skill explicitly discloses that pre-flight checks involve sending action metadata to external AgentUtil services. This is expected for the stated purpose, but it means some task context leaves the local agent environment.

Skill content
This skill sends action descriptions, platform names, and timezone identifiers to three external APIs.
Recommendation

Use concise action descriptions and avoid including secrets, credentials, private document contents, customer data, or other unnecessary sensitive information.

What this means

Repeated pre-flight checks could incur small charges if paid endpoints are used.

Why it was flagged

The skill discloses that some external checks may have a small cost. This is not suspicious because it is clearly stated and aligned with the service workflow, but users should be aware before repeated use.

Skill content
Each sub-check costs $0.001-$0.003 via x402 (USDC on Base). A full pre-flight (all three checks) costs ~$0.004-$0.008.
Recommendation

Confirm payment behavior in your environment and use free endpoints or manual review if you do not want the agent to incur charges.
